Teradata Aster has been integrated into other Teradata systems and therefore will be removed from the DB-Engines ranking.
DescriptionA complete real-time data logging service that supports collection, consumption, shipping, search, and analysis of logs.A native JSON - document store inspired by Lotus Notes, scalable from globally distributed server-clusters down to mobile phones.A fully ACID in-memory object graph databaseA high performance open source SQL database for time series dataPlatform for big data analytics on multistructured data sources and types
